  • What are the top attractions in Jervis Bay, Australia?

    Jervis Bay boasts many highlights. For stunning beaches, Hyams Beach, with its incredibly white sand, is a must-see. Then there's the dramatic cliffs and secluded coves of Booderee National Park, perfect for bushwalking. A boat trip to see the abundant marine life, including dolphins and whales (seasonal), is also highly recommended. Don't miss the views from the Jervis Bay Maritime Museum.

  • What types of natural scenery can visitors see in Jervis Bay, Australia?

    Jervis Bay offers pristine beaches with incredibly white sand, dramatic cliffs, lush eucalyptus forests, secluded coves, and calm waters perfect for swimming, kayaking and boating. The Booderee National Park showcases the region's diverse flora and fauna.

  • Are there particular times of year when Jervis Bay’s, Australia landscapes or wildlife undergo striking seasonal changes?

    Yes, whale watching season (typically June to November) brings humpback whales migrating along the coast. Spring (September to November) sees wildflowers blooming in Booderee National Park, while summer (December to February) offers warm weather ideal for swimming and water sports.

  • What are the lesser-known but fascinating attractions in Jervis Bay, Australia?

    The Murrays Beach area offers a more secluded beach experience, while the various walking trails within Booderee National Park reveal hidden lookouts and secluded bays. Green Patch is another beautiful, less crowded beach compared to Hyams Beach.
  • Where are the best places to enjoy the nightlife in Jervis Bay, Australia?

    Jervis Bay's nightlife is relatively low-key. Huskisson has a few pubs and restaurants with a relaxed atmosphere, offering a pleasant evening out. It's more of a place for quiet dinners and drinks rather than vibrant nightlife.
